2. Get listed on the sources AI actually reads

The first block is where the engines looked when answering about you. Fix those first - same name, address, phone everywhere. Then work the universal backbone.

Universal citation backbone
Google Business Profile · google.com/business
The #1 source every AI engine reads. Claim, verify, fill 100 percent.
Yelp · biz.yelp.com
Heavily cited by ChatGPT and Perplexity for local recommendations.
Bing Places · bingplaces.com
Feeds Copilot and is read by Perplexity. Most contractors skip it.
Apple Business Connect · businessconnect.apple.com
Powers Siri and is increasingly cited.
Better Business Bureau · bbb.org
High-trust signal AI engines weight heavily.
Angi · angi.com
Trade-intent directory engines pull from for who-to-call queries.
Facebook Business Page · facebook.com/business
Cited for reviews and service confirmation.
Nextdoor · business.nextdoor.com
Hyperlocal recommendations engines increasingly surface.
